Ronald Koeman: 'Dusan Tadic can fill Adam Lallana void'

Ronald Koeman backs Southampton's latest recruit Dusan Tadic to fill the void left by Adam Lallana.

Southampton manager Ronald Koeman has backed new signing Dusan Tadic to successfully replace Adam Lallana at St Mary's Stadium.

The former FC Twente man signed a four-year deal with the Saints this week as the South Coast club reinvested some of the £25m received from Lallana's move to Liverpool.

"We're very happy that Tadic is coming in. He's a great player," he told the club's official website.

"He's 25 and he has a great future, and I think he can now reach the level that we need and a player needs to be at in the Premier League.

"When we lost a great player in Lallana, we were looking for a similar player in that position, and we've found it."

Tadic signed on for a fee in the region of £10m.
